[AMPLIFIER SETUP AND BASS MANAGEMENT]

Many home theater receivers/processors have a feature that controls how the bass is processed and delivered to the subwoofer. It also adjusts
the amount of bass that is sent to your satellite speakers. Look carefully in your amplifier or receiver's instruction manual for details on how
to adjust for the speaker size (sometimes called "Speaker Setup") for your system.

[VIBRATION ISOLATION PADS]

Included with your PC SUB-WL are a set of four (4) gray disks with an adhesive backing. The Vibration Isolation Pads should be used whenever
your subwoofer is installed on any hard flooring surface. These pads prevent the subwoofer from moving against the floor when played at high
levels. To use the pads, simply peel off the paper backing from the four disks and apply one pad to the bottom of each of the rubber feet of
the subwoofer.
[CARING FOR YOUR PHASE TECHNOLOGY SPEAKER]
All Phase Technology speakers are finished with a high degree of craftsmanship in either hand polished paint or vinyl laminates. We recommend
using a lint-free rag with a small amount of glass cleaner to maintain the long-lasting beauty of the finish. Avoid products containing silicones,
oils, oil derivatives, or solvents. Enclosures finished in vinyl laminates may be cleaned with a damp cloth as necessary.

1. Power/Auto ON/OFF: When this switch is left "ON", the subwoofer automatically
activates upon detection of an audio signal; the subwoofer goes into "STANDBY"
after approximately ten (10) minutes of silence. The LED on the amplifier will change
from Red to Green when an input signal is detected and the amplifier turns on.
2. Power Input: Connects to a standard AC power outlet with the supplied power
cord. The PC SUB WL is designed to adjust automatically to handle power sources of
100-240V, 50-60Hz. Please be certain that the proper fuse is installed on the amp
for the input voltage used locally (see ratings on amplifier panel).
3. Wireless Signal: Blue LED light is on when wireless signal is being received.
Press RESET to establish or re-establish a wireless connection. (See wireless set
up instructions)
4. Line In: FOR WIRED CONNECTION ONLY: Using a high-quality RCA cable, connect
the "SUB OUT" terminal on your receiver or processor to the "LINE IN" terminal on
your PC SUB WL subwoofer. (See wired setup connection instructions.)
5. Low-Pass Frequency Control: If using the crossover setting in your A/V receiver
or processor, set this control to "LFE" (Low-Frequency Effects). If using the sub's
internal crossover, choose the setting that sounds best and matches the low-
frequency cutoff of your main speakers. It may take some experimentation to find
the best sound for your room and your equipment.
6. Phase Control: This adjustment matches the phase - the in and out movement
of speaker cones - to that of your main speakers. Adjust this control by listening to
music with bass content. The setting is correct when the bass sounds the fullest.
7. Gain Control: This adjustment increases or decreases the power, and thus volume,
of the PC SUB WL. As with the Phase Control and the Low-Pass Frequency Control, it
may take some experimentation to find the best sound for your system.
